        The Alt Garge power plant (official name: Ost-Hannover power plant) is a former coal-fired power plant of the Hamburg Electricity Works (HEW) on the Elbe east of the town of Alt Garge, which today belongs to Bleckede, in north-eastern Lower Saxony.

        The power plant was built during the Second World War using numerous forced laborers who were housed in the Alt Garge subcamp from 1944, but only went into operation after the end of the war (1946). In 1974 it was shut down for economic reasons and demolished in 1987/88 except for small remains.
